Located in Wilmington, Delaware, this church is one of the few remaining examples of Swedish colonial architecture. What is its informal name?

Answer Old Swedes

Holy Trinity Church, commonly known as Old Swedes, is a landmark church in Delaware. It was built mostly by Swedish immigrants from the colony of New Sweden. The church, a National Historic Landmark, is one of the few remaining examples of Swedish colonial architecture in the U.S.
